Michael Walters named Olmsted County Attorney
Michael Walters named Olmsted County Attorney

Michael Walters named Olmsted County Attorney

He will begin his new role following a swearing-in ceremony on April 21, 2025.

Michael Walters named Olmsted County Attorney

He will begin his new role following a swearing-in ceremony on April 21, 2025.

  • News
  • Apr 16, 2025
Michael Walters

Walters fills the role vacated by Mark Ostrem's retirement at the end of March 2025. He will fulfill the remainder of Ostrem’s term until January 5, 2027. An election for the next term of Olmsted County Attorney will occur in November 2026, with the term beginning January 6, 2027.

Tour the Olmsted Waste-to-Energy Facility on April 26, 2025
Tour the Olmsted Waste-to-Energy Facility on April 26, 2025

Tour the Olmsted Waste-to-Energy Facility on April 26, 2025

Part of EarthFest activities

Tour the Olmsted Waste-to-Energy Facility on April 26, 2025

Part of EarthFest activities

  • News
  • Apr 7, 2025
overhead view of Waste to Energy Facility

On Saturday, April 26, 2025 from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m., the Olmsted Waste-to-Energy Facility (OWEF) will be hosting an Open House as part of EarthFest activities in the community. This is a unique opportunity for participants to learn how the OWEF uses garbage to produce energy for buildings on the Olmsted County District Energy System.

Free water testing for Southeast Minnesota private well users
Free water testing for Southeast Minnesota private well users

Free water testing for Southeast Minnesota private well users

Water treatment funding assistance available

Free water testing for Southeast Minnesota private well users

Water treatment funding assistance available

  • News
  • Mar 6, 2025
A glass being filled with water from the faucet

Private well users in Southeast Minnesota can now receive free water testing kits and analysis through the TAP-IN Safe Drinking Water Program. If test results show contaminates in the water, homeowners and renters can apply for funding assistance to remediate the issue.
